HB 1225·MS·house

Tow trucks and wrecker services; bring forward provisions regularly.

FailedFiled Jan 19, 2026
Sponsor: Hood
Latest Action

(S) Died In Committee

Mar 3, 2026

Summary

The bill would force towing companies to record the name, phone number and email of anyone who requests a tow, report the tow to local law enforcement, and use state‑approved third‑party vendors to notify vehicle owners and lienholders before selling or auctioning the vehicle. It also waives towing and storage fees if the company fails to keep the required records. The measure died in committee and did not become law.
